我有以下内容:
.mainClass a.customizeIt span {
background: transparent url('../images/myimage.png') no-repeat;
color: #ffffff;
display: block;
font-size: 13px;
}
是否有某种方法可以使用上述其他版本,因此不使用背景图像?
.mainClass a.customizeIt span {
color: #ffffff;
display: block;
font-size: 13px;
}
如何在元素中引用第二个版本?
- 编辑 -
以下是可能的,所以没有背景,我可以重复使用颜色,显示和字体大小?
.mainClass a.customizeIt a.no-bg span {
background: none;
}
答案 0 :(得分:2)
你需要将背景设置为none,否则它只会从前一个类继承它。
.mainClass a.customizeIt span {
background: none;
color: #ffffff;
display: block;
font-size: 13px;
}
答案 1 :(得分:2)
这是你的主角吗?
HTML
<a class="customizeIt" href="#"><span>sample1</span></a>
在要删除背景图片的部分中使用了课程no-bg
,只显示在下面
<a class="customizeIt no-bg" href="#"><span>sample2</span></a>
CSS
.mainClass a.customizeIt span {
background: transparent url('../images/myimage.png') no-repeat;
color: #fff;
display: block;
font-size: 13px;
}
.mainClass a.no-bg span {background-image:none !important}